  • Why Specialized Cleaning Matters

    In healthcare environments, professional cleaning is more than important - it's absolutely crucial. We're talking about areas where maintaining sterile conditions and patient protection is crucial. Each surface, instrument, and device must meet rigorous cleanliness standards to safeguard patients and staff while stopping pathogen transmission.

    When you consider the array of harmful substances existing in a medical office—from bodily fluids and blood to bacteria and viruses—the need for thorough cleaning becomes clear. It goes beyond routine cleaning; it's about using hospital-grade disinfectants and adhering to specific cleaning protocols that effectively eliminate harmful microorganisms.

    What's more, expert cleaning extends beyond the visible. It encompasses regular sanitization of commonly touched points including doorknobs, light switches, and medical equipment that people commonly miss but remain essential in reducing cross-contamination.

    Proper cleaning also includes ventilation systems and air ducts, which can accumulate and spread pollutants when maintenance is neglected.

    Compliance with Standards and Regulations

    Following recognized standards and regulations is essential for medical office cleaning in Chicago. You have to verify your cleaning procedures meet the stringent requirements mandated by organizations like OSHA and the CDC, prioritizing infection control and patient safety. This isn't just about keeping pristine areas; it's about employing practices that greatly reduce the likelihood of infection spread.

    You must comply with various regulations that dictate the management and disposal protocols for biomedical waste, proper application of disinfectants, and cleaning schedules for distinct zones of your facility. Compliance isn't just good practice; it's a regulatory necessity that protects both patients and staff from possible health hazards.

    Additionally, each space inside your healthcare facility, from patient waiting areas to surgical facilities, requires specific cleaning procedures. These guidelines are developed to tackle the specific needs posed by each environment.

    High-touch surfaces like doorknobs, chairs, and counters need more frequent and thorough cleaning compared to other areas. It's your duty to make sure these guidelines are meticulously followed to ensure a safe environment.

    Picking the Perfect Partner for Your Cleaning Needs

    Choosing the right cleaning service provider for your medical office in Chicago is crucial for maintaining a hygienic and sanitized environment. You cannot compromise the wellbeing of your patients or the conformity of your facility by choosing the incorrect cleaning company.

    When assessing potential cleaning partners, emphasize their expertise in medical facilities. They must understand the strict procedures and compliance standards specific to the medical field.

    Seek out a company that actively demonstrates their devotion to hygiene. They should provide detailed plans on how they manage infection control and their employee preparation to handle biohazardous waste and special considerations of medical cleaning.

    Be sure to inquire about safety protocols they comply with, including OSHA and CDC guidelines.

    Service evaluations play a vital component in the evaluation process. Obtain case studies or references from other healthcare facilities they service. This input helps you understand their work quality, reliability, and operational efficiency.
